What you will learn On successful completion of this course you will gain: An appreciation of the nature and scope of chemicals employed for coagulation and flocculation An understanding of the water and interfacial chemistry through which the coagulation process works An indication of the capability and design facets of flocculation as applied to water and wastewater treatment The opportunity to participate in a process design exercise.

Course programme
- Coagulation science and applications in water and wastewater treatment
- Coagulation exercise
- Floc formation, growth, and breakage
- Polymers and applications in water, wastewater and effluent treatment
- Flocculator design.
